Why a Two-Stage Propane Regulator Is Necessary for an RV

I’ve found that a two-stage propane regulator is important in an RV because it gives me steadier gas pressure. Propane pressure can change a lot depending on temperature, tank level, and how much gas I’m using at once. With two stages, the regulator reduces the pressure in two steps, which helps keep my stove, heater, and water heater working more consistently.

I also like that it adds an extra layer of safety and reliability. In my experience, a single-stage regulator can let pressure fluctuate more, especially when the weather gets cold or I’m running multiple appliances. A two-stage regulator helps prevent those sudden changes, so my RV appliances perform better and are less likely to have problems.

For me, that means fewer interruptions and less worry while traveling. It gives me more confidence that my propane system will stay stable, efficient, and safe wherever I park my RV.

What a Two Stage Propane Regulator Does

I learned that a two stage propane regulator reduces propane pressure in two steps instead of one. This gives me a more stable and consistent flow of gas to my RV appliances. In simple terms, it helps my stove, water heater, furnace, and fridge work more safely and efficiently.

Why I Prefer a Two Stage Regulator

From my experience, a single stage regulator can sometimes allow pressure changes that affect performance. A two stage regulator helps smooth out those changes. I like it because it gives me better control, especially when I’m using multiple propane appliances at once or traveling in different weather conditions.

Things I Look for Before Buying

1. Compatibility with My RV

I always check whether the regulator matches my RV’s propane system. Not every regulator fits every setup, so I make sure the inlet and outlet connections are correct before buying.

2. Proper Pressure Rating

I look for a regulator designed for standard RV propane use, usually with the right output pressure for appliances. If the pressure is off, my appliances may not run properly.

3. Build Quality and Durability

I prefer a regulator made from strong, weather-resistant materials. Since it sits outside on my RV, I want something that can handle rain, heat, and road travel.

4. Easy Installation

I like a model that is simple to install or replace. Clear instructions and standard fittings save me time and reduce the chance of mistakes.

5. Safety Features

Safety matters a lot to me. I look for built-in protection against overpressure and designs that help maintain steady gas flow. A good regulator gives me peace of mind while I’m camping.

Signs I Need to Replace My Old Regulator

I usually consider replacing my regulator if I notice weak flame output, inconsistent appliance performance, hissing sounds, or visible wear and rust. If my propane system seems unreliable, I don’t wait too long to inspect it.
